Component Evaluation and Content Determination of Flavonoid in the leaves of Acanthopanan trifoliatus

Abstract
Objective: To have a preliminary determination of flavonoid content in the leaves of A.trifoliatus.Methods: Physical and chemical analysis and TLC are employed to evaluate the component.Colorimetry is used to determine the content of flavonoid at 510 nm.Result: The result shows that the plant contains different kinds of flavonoid,the total content of flavonoid is 48.85mg/g.Conclusion: There exists in Acanthopanan trifoliatus flavonoid with quercetin as aglycon.
